Murphy Oil Corp. (NYSE: MUR) said on Aug. 3, subject to market conditions, it intends to offer $550 million of senior notes that will mature in 2025 pursuant to an effective shelf registration statement previously fil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).
The company expects to use the net proceeds from the offering of the 2025 notes in order to redeem the company’s 2.5% notes due Dec. 2017 in accordance with the indenture governing such notes.
